介绍
在本教程中,我们将学习如何在Linux系统上架设VPN服务器。VPN(Virtual Private Network)可以提供安全的远程访问和数据传输,使您能够在不安全的网络环境中保护您的隐私和数据安全。
步骤一:安装所需软件
- 在Linux系统上安装OpenVPN软件包
- 安装Easy-RSA软件包
步骤二:生成证书和密钥
- 创建证书颁发机构(CA)
- 生成服务器证书和密钥
- 生成客户端证书和密钥
步骤三:配置VPN服务器
- 创建服务器配置文件
- 配置网络和防火墙
- 启动VPN服务器
步骤四:配置客户端
- 安装OpenVPN客户端
- 导入客户端证书和密钥
- 配置客户端连接
常见问题(FAQ)
问题一:如何安装OpenVPN软件包?
- 在终端中运行以下命令:
sudo apt-get install openvpn
问题二:如何生成服务器证书和密钥?
- 在终端中运行以下命令:
./easyrsa build-server-full server nopass
问题三:如何启动VPN服务器?
- 在终端中运行以下命令:
sudo systemctl start openvpn@server
问题四:如何配置客户端连接?
- 在客户端配置文件中添加以下内容:
remote your_server_ip 1194 client dev tun proto udp
问题五:如何导入客户端证书和密钥?
- 将客户端证书和密钥文件复制到客户端的OpenVPN配置目录中
结论
通过本教程,您已经学会了如何在Linux系统上架设VPN服务器。现在,您可以在不安全的网络环境中安全地访问和传输数据。如果您遇到任何问题,请参考FAQ部分或查阅相关文档。
正文完